- 3.59.0 (latest)
- 3.58.0
- 3.57.0
- 3.56.0
- 3.55.0
- 3.53.0
- 3.52.0
- 3.51.0
- 3.50.0
- 3.49.0
- 3.48.0
- 3.47.0
- 3.46.0
- 3.45.0
- 3.44.0
- 3.43.0
- 3.41.0
- 3.40.0
- 3.39.0
- 3.38.0
- 3.37.0
- 3.36.0
- 3.35.0
- 3.34.0
- 3.33.0
- 3.32.0
- 3.31.0
- 3.28.0
- 3.27.0
- 3.26.0
- 3.25.0
- 3.24.0
- 3.23.0
- 3.22.0
- 3.21.0
- 3.20.0
- 3.19.0
- 3.18.0
- 3.17.0
- 3.16.0
- 3.15.0
- 3.13.0
- 3.12.0
- 3.11.0
- 3.10.0
- 3.9.0
- 3.8.0
- 3.7.6
- 3.6.7
- 3.5.0
- 3.4.0
- 3.3.2
- 3.2.1
- 3.1.4
public static final class DiscoverySchemaModifiedCadence.Builder extends GeneratedMessageV3.Builder<DiscoverySchemaModifiedCadence.Builder> implements DiscoverySchemaModifiedCadenceOrBuilder
The cadence at which to update data profiles when a schema is modified.
Protobuf type google.privacy.dlp.v2.DiscoverySchemaModifiedCadence
Inheritance
Object > AbstractMessageLite.Builder<MessageType,BuilderType> > AbstractMessage.Builder<BuilderType> > GeneratedMessageV3.Builder > DiscoverySchemaModifiedCadence.BuilderImplements
DiscoverySchemaModifiedCadenceOrBuilderStatic Methods
getDescriptor()
public static final Descriptors.Descriptor getDescriptor()
Returns | |
---|---|
Type | Description |
Descriptor |
Methods
addAllTypes(Iterable<? extends BigQuerySchemaModification> values)
public DiscoverySchemaModifiedCadence.Builder addAllTypes(Iterable<? extends BigQuerySchemaModification> values)
The type of events to consider when deciding if the table's schema has been modified and should have the profile updated. Defaults to NEW_COLUMNS.
repeated .google.privacy.dlp.v2.BigQuerySchemaModification types = 1;
Parameter | |
---|---|
Name | Description |
values |
Iterable<? extends com.google.privacy.dlp.v2.BigQuerySchemaModification> The types to add. |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
This builder for chaining. |
addAllTypesValue(Iterable<Integer> values)
public DiscoverySchemaModifiedCadence.Builder addAllTypesValue(Iterable<Integer> values)
The type of events to consider when deciding if the table's schema has been modified and should have the profile updated. Defaults to NEW_COLUMNS.
repeated .google.privacy.dlp.v2.BigQuerySchemaModification types = 1;
Parameter | |
---|---|
Name | Description |
values |
Iterable<Integer> The enum numeric values on the wire for types to add. |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
This builder for chaining. |
addRepeatedField(Descriptors.FieldDescriptor field, Object value)
public DiscoverySchemaModifiedCadence.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Parameters | |
---|---|
Name | Description |
field |
FieldDescriptor |
value |
Object |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
addTypes(BigQuerySchemaModification value)
public DiscoverySchemaModifiedCadence.Builder addTypes(BigQuerySchemaModification value)
The type of events to consider when deciding if the table's schema has been modified and should have the profile updated. Defaults to NEW_COLUMNS.
repeated .google.privacy.dlp.v2.BigQuerySchemaModification types = 1;
Parameter | |
---|---|
Name | Description |
value |
BigQuerySchemaModification The types to add. |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
This builder for chaining. |
addTypesValue(int value)
public DiscoverySchemaModifiedCadence.Builder addTypesValue(int value)
The type of events to consider when deciding if the table's schema has been modified and should have the profile updated. Defaults to NEW_COLUMNS.
repeated .google.privacy.dlp.v2.BigQuerySchemaModification types = 1;
Parameter | |
---|---|
Name | Description |
value |
int The enum numeric value on the wire for types to add. |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
This builder for chaining. |
build()
public DiscoverySchemaModifiedCadence build()
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ence |
buildPartial()
public DiscoverySchemaModifiedCadence buildPartial()
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ence |
clear()
public DiscoverySchemaModifiedCadence.Builder clear()
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
clearField(Descriptors.FieldDescriptor field)
public DiscoverySchemaModifiedCadence.Builder clearField(Descriptors.FieldDescriptor field)
Parameter | |
---|---|
Name | Description |
field |
FieldDescriptor |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
clearFrequency()
public DiscoverySchemaModifiedCadence.Builder clearFrequency()
How frequently profiles may be updated when schemas are modified. Defaults to monthly.
.google.privacy.dlp.v2.DataProfileUpdateFrequency frequency = 2;
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
This builder for chaining. |
clearOneof(Descriptors.OneofDescriptor oneof)
public DiscoverySchemaModifiedCadence.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Parameter | |
---|---|
Name | Description |
oneof |
OneofDescriptor |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
clearTypes()
public DiscoverySchemaModifiedCadence.Builder clearTypes()
The type of events to consider when deciding if the table's schema has been modified and should have the profile updated. Defaults to NEW_COLUMNS.
repeated .google.privacy.dlp.v2.BigQuerySchemaModification types = 1;
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
This builder for chaining. |
clone()
public DiscoverySchemaModifiedCadence.Builder clone()
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
getDefaultInstanceForType()
public DiscoverySchemaModifiedCadence getDefaultInstanceForType()
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ence |
getDescriptorForType()
public Descriptors.Descriptor getDescriptorForType()
Returns | |
---|---|
Type | Description |
Descriptor |
getFrequency()
public DataProfileUpdateFrequency getFrequency()
How frequently profiles may be updated when schemas are modified. Defaults to monthly.
.google.privacy.dlp.v2.DataProfileUpdateFrequency frequency = 2;
Returns | |
---|---|
Type | Description |
DataProfileUpdateFrequency |
The frequency. |
getFrequencyValue()
public int getFrequencyValue()
How frequently profiles may be updated when schemas are modified. Defaults to monthly.
.google.privacy.dlp.v2.DataProfileUpdateFrequency frequency = 2;
Returns | |
---|---|
Type | Description |
int |
The enum numeric value on the wire for frequency. |
getTypes(int index)
public BigQuerySchemaModification getTypes(int index)
The type of events to consider when deciding if the table's schema has been modified and should have the profile updated. Defaults to NEW_COLUMNS.
repeated .google.privacy.dlp.v2.BigQuerySchemaModification types = 1;
Parameter | |
---|---|
Name | Description |
index |
int The index of the element to return. |
Returns | |
---|---|
Type | Description |
BigQuerySchemaModification |
The types at the given index. |
getTypesCount()
public int getTypesCount()
The type of events to consider when deciding if the table's schema has been modified and should have the profile updated. Defaults to NEW_COLUMNS.
repeated .google.privacy.dlp.v2.BigQuerySchemaModification types = 1;
Returns | |
---|---|
Type | Description |
int |
The count of types. |
getTypesList()
public List<BigQuerySchemaModification> getTypesList()
The type of events to consider when deciding if the table's schema has been modified and should have the profile updated. Defaults to NEW_COLUMNS.
repeated .google.privacy.dlp.v2.BigQuerySchemaModification types = 1;
Returns | |
---|---|
Type | Description |
List<BigQuerySchemaModification> |
A list containing the types. |
getTypesValue(int index)
public int getTypesValue(int index)
The type of events to consider when deciding if the table's schema has been modified and should have the profile updated. Defaults to NEW_COLUMNS.
repeated .google.privacy.dlp.v2.BigQuerySchemaModification types = 1;
Parameter | |
---|---|
Name | Description |
index |
int The index of the value to return. |
Returns | |
---|---|
Type | Description |
int |
The enum numeric value on the wire of types at the given index. |
getTypesValueList()
public List<Integer> getTypesValueList()
The type of events to consider when deciding if the table's schema has been modified and should have the profile updated. Defaults to NEW_COLUMNS.
repeated .google.privacy.dlp.v2.BigQuerySchemaModification types = 1;
Returns | |
---|---|
Type | Description |
List<Integer> |
A list containing the enum numeric values on the wire for types. |
internalGetFieldAccessorTable()
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Returns | |
---|---|
Type | Description |
FieldAccessorTable |
isInitialized()
public final boolean isInitialized()
Returns | |
---|---|
Type | Description |
boolean |
mergeFrom(DiscoverySchemaModifiedCadence other)
public DiscoverySchemaModifiedCadence.Builder mergeFrom(DiscoverySchemaModifiedCadence other)
Parameter | |
---|---|
Name | Description |
other |
DiscoverySchemaModifiedCadence |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
public DiscoverySchemaModifiedCadence.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Parameters | |
---|---|
Name | Description |
input |
CodedInputStream |
extensionRegistry |
ExtensionRegistryLite |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
Exceptions | |
---|---|
Type | Description |
IOException |
mergeFrom(Message other)
public DiscoverySchemaModifiedCadence.Builder mergeFrom(Message other)
Parameter | |
---|---|
Name | Description |
other |
Message |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
mergeUnknownFields(UnknownFieldSet unknownFields)
public final DiscoverySchemaModifiedCadence.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Parameter | |
---|---|
Name | Description |
unknownFields |
UnknownFieldSet |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
setField(Descriptors.FieldDescriptor field, Object value)
public DiscoverySchemaModifiedCadence.Builder setField(Descriptors.FieldDescriptor field, Object value)
Parameters | |
---|---|
Name | Description |
field |
FieldDescriptor |
value |
Object |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
setFrequency(DataProfileUpdateFrequency value)
public DiscoverySchemaModifiedCadence.Builder setFrequency(DataProfileUpdateFrequency value)
How frequently profiles may be updated when schemas are modified. Defaults to monthly.
.google.privacy.dlp.v2.DataProfileUpdateFrequency frequency = 2;
Parameter | |
---|---|
Name | Description |
value |
DataProfileUpdateFrequency The frequency to set. |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
This builder for chaining. |
setFrequencyValue(int value)
public DiscoverySchemaModifiedCadence.Builder setFrequencyValue(int value)
How frequently profiles may be updated when schemas are modified. Defaults to monthly.
.google.privacy.dlp.v2.DataProfileUpdateFrequency frequency = 2;
Parameter | |
---|---|
Name | Description |
value |
int The enum numeric value on the wire for frequency to set. |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
This builder for chaining. |
set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
public DiscoverySchemaModifiedCadence.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Parameters | |
---|---|
Name | Description |
field |
FieldDescriptor |
index |
int |
value |
Object |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
setTypes(int index, BigQuerySchemaModification value)
public DiscoverySchemaModifiedCadence.Builder setTypes(int index, BigQuerySchemaModification value)
The type of events to consider when deciding if the table's schema has been modified and should have the profile updated. Defaults to NEW_COLUMNS.
repeated .google.privacy.dlp.v2.BigQuerySchemaModification types = 1;
Parameters | |
---|---|
Name | Description |
index |
int The index to set the value at. |
value |
BigQuerySchemaModification The types to set. |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
This builder for chaining. |
setTypesValue(int index, int value)
public DiscoverySchemaModifiedCadence.Builder setTypesValue(int index, int value)
The type of events to consider when deciding if the table's schema has been modified and should have the profile updated. Defaults to NEW_COLUMNS.
repeated .google.privacy.dlp.v2.BigQuerySchemaModification types = 1;
Parameters | |
---|---|
Name | Description |
index |
int The index to set the value at. |
value |
int The enum numeric value on the wire for types to set. |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|
This builder for chaining. |
setUnknownFields(UnknownFieldSet unknownFields)
public final DiscoverySchemaModifiedCadence.Builder setUnknownFields(UnknownFieldSet unknownFields)
Parameter | |
---|---|
Name | Description |
unknownFields |
UnknownFieldSet |
Returns | |
---|---|
Type | Description |
DiscoverySchemaModifiedCadence.Builder |